With 12.5 million acres, Doyon Ltd., the Interior Alaska Native regional corporation, is one of the nation's largest private landowners with a land base bigger than some states.
The boundaries of the Doyon region are immense, stretching from the Canadian border in the east to the Lower Yukon River on the Seward Peninsula in the west, the Alaska Range to the south and the Brooks Range to the north.
Doyon's region includes some of the nation's largest national parks and wildlife refuges, as well as a large amount of land owned by the state and local municipalities and the military bases. And don't forget a big section of the Trans-Alaska Pipeline System snakes through Doyon's holdings.
Although Doyon's own lands are scattered through this area, the corporation has a stake in virtually everything that happens across this vast region.
Doyon now has 18,200 shareholders, having opened its rolls to younger Alaska Natives born since the Alaska Native Claims Settlement Act was passed in 1971. There were originally 9,000 Doyon shareholders.
"We have been profitable for 26 years, we must be doing something right," said former Doyon President Norm Phillips.
Phillips retired in September 2011. Aaron Schutt was appointed as his replacement.
Doyon's before-tax net income was $31.27 million in 2010, and the corporation has set a goal of increasing its net income to $50 million by 2015.
Like all of the Native regional corporations, Doyon has a diversified mix of investments and businesses, including industrial and government services, real estate and a small holding in tourism. And like other Native corporations, it is active in promoting minerals and oil and gas exploration, although Doyon is also exploring for oil and gas with partners on state lands.
What is distinctive about Doyon is that the corporation has successfully penetrated one of the nation's highest-tech industries - oil and gas drilling - and is well launched in a second high-tech industry - power plant operation and construction.
